Endocrinologists Offer Tips For Detecting Thyroid Cancer Early

BOSTON (CBS) - There has been a three-fold increase in thyroid cancer cases in the U.S. the past 12 years.

The fact that it's one of the most curable cancers if treated early is prompting experts to speak up.

Vice President of American Association of Clinical Endocrinologists, Dr. Mack Harrell recommends doing a neck check as part of your morning routine. Perhaps after you shave or put on make-up, swallow some water as you look in the mirror to see if there are any lumps below the adam's apple.
